#c71900 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c71900 is composed of 78% red, 9.8%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.4% magenta, 100%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 7.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 39%. #c71900 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3200 with #8f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0000.

Shades and Tints of #c71900

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030000 is the darkest color, while #fff0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#c71900

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6b5e5c is the less saturated color, while #c71900 is the most saturated one.
